Optional Prepayments with Make-Whole Amount. The Company may, at its option, upon notice as provided below, prepay at any time all, or from time to time any part of, any Series of Notes (in the case of each partial prepayment, in a minimum aggregate principal amount of $1,000,000 and in integral multiples of $500,000 in the case of Notes denominated in Dollars, in a minimum aggregate principal amount of €1,000,000 and in integral multiples of €500,000 in the case of Notes denominated in Euros, in a minimum aggregate principal amount of ₤1,000,000 and in integral multiples of ₤500,000 in the case of Notes denominated in British Pounds, in a minimum aggregate principal amount of C$1,000,000 and in integral multiples of C$500,000 in the case of Notes denominated in Canadian Dollars, and in a minimum aggregate principal amount of FR1,000,000 and in integral multiples of FR500,000 in the case of Notes denominated in Swiss Francs), at 100% of the principal amount so prepaid, and the Make-Whole Amount determined for the prepayment date with respect to such principal amount. The Company will give each holder of any Series of Notes to be prepaid written notice of each optional prepayment under this Section 8.2 not less than 10 days and not more than 60 days prior to the date fixed for such prepayment. Each such notice shall specify such date (which shall be a Business Day), the aggregate principal amount of the Series of Notes to be prepaid on such date, the principal amount of each Note held by such holder to be prepaid (determined in accordance with Section 8.4), and the interest to be paid on the prepayment date with respect to such principal amount being prepaid, and shall be accompanied by a certificate of a Senior Financial Officer of the Company as to the estimated Make-Whole Amount due in connection with such prepayment (calculated as if the date of such notice were the date of the prepayment), setting forth the details of such computation. Two Business Days prior to such prepayment, the Company shall deliver to each holder of such Series of Notes to be prepaid a certificate of a Senior Financial Officer of the Company specifying the calculation of such Make-Whole Amount as of the specified prepayment date. Any partial prepayment of the Notes of any Series pursuant to this Section 8.2 shall be applied to the required prepayments and payments of the Notes of such Series under Section 8.1 (including the payment due on the maturity date thereof) in the inverse order of the dates when such prepayments and payments are due.
